Understanding MP Bhulekh Records
MP Bhulekh serves as the official land record portal for Madhya Pradesh. It digitizes centuries-old register entries and makes them accessible online to reduce visit time at tehsil offices.
The platform consolidates details such as owner information, land area, classification, and pending disputes. Regular updates from revenue departments help keep the Bhulekh data current and trustworthy.
How to Search on MP Bhu Naksha
MP Bhu Naksha emphasizes map-centric exploration of land records. Users can locate property details by navigating to the relevant district and village on the interactive map.
Survey numbers plotted on the map link directly to detailed records, enabling quick cross-verification. This method is especially useful when exact ownership or boundary information is unclear.
Checking Land Records via Bhulekh
Steps to Access Records
Accessing Bhulekh records involves selecting the district, entering captcha details, and choosing the correct village or locality. Each step refines the search and reduces irrelevant results.
Once the record appears, users can review rights, mutations, and land classification. Download options for certified copies further support legal and administrative purposes.
MP Bhu Naksha Portal Features
Map-Based Search Interface
The interface allows users to zoom into specific parcels, view survey boundaries, and correlate field data with digital records. This visual layer adds clarity to complex rural layouts.
Integrated Record Management
MP Bhu Naksha connects with existing Bhulekh databases to reflect the latest mutations, leases, and encumbrances. Consistent data synchronization helps stakeholders rely on a single source of truth.

How do I find my land on MP Bhu Naksha?
Enter your village name and survey number on the MP Bhu Naksha portal, then locate the plot on the interactive map to view detailed land records and ownership information.
Can I check my property record on MP Bhulekh from a mobile device?
Yes, the MP Bhulekh platform is mobile-friendly and can be accessed through standard web browsers on smartphones and tablets without needing a separate app.
What should I do if my land details are missing or incorrect on Bhulekh?
Contact the nearest tehsil office or revenue department with supporting documents to request corrections or mutations in the land record entries.
Is there any fee to access MP Bhu Naksha or Bhulekh services?
Accessing basic record information is generally free, though certified copies or specific administrative requests may involve nominal processing charges as prescribed by the department.
